Raising Awareness of Domestic Abuse (Formerly S3)

This course is suitable for all those who may come across issues of domestic abuse as part of their day-to-day role. The course explores what domestic abuse is and who is affected. Issues of power and control are discussed, framed around the legal requirement to report matters of suspected coercion and control. Reporting procedures are examined so that participants have a clear understanding of their role. Please see the training matrix for further details of roles where this training is required or advisable (including Churchwardens, PCC Members, Members of the Diocesan Safeguarding Advisory Panel, Prayer Ministry Team and more).

This course is accessed online, through the Church of England Training Portal and takes approximately 60 to 90 minutes to complete. The sessions can be paused at any time. There is an easy test at the end. Participants should have completed Basic Awareness and Foundation training before completing this course. For further information, please email the Safeguarding Team.
